This is the course PEM2 at LMU in Winter Term 2020/21.

Tasks

Current Task until 18.12.20

  • Set up a web server on the Pi Zero that can be accessed from a computer/device in the same local network, i.e. calling a webpage. https://www.sketching-with-hardware.org/wiki/Raspberry_Pi
    • 1. Your web server should be able to read out GPIO states, e.g. you can read out how often a button was pressed in the last minute or when it was last pressed. Think about how to realize data persistence.
    • 2. The user should be able to control actuators via the webpage, e.g. turning an LED on and off
  • Consider options for sharing project source files within the team, e.g. versioning or continuous integration
